How to Choose the Perfect Spinning Rod for Trout
A comprehensive guide based on real-world testing and user feedback
What Actually Matters When Shopping
1. Action vs Marketing Hype
Rod action affects hookset timing and fish fighting more than most anglers realize. Fast action means only the tip bends, providing quick hooksets but less shock absorption. Medium-fast offers versatility for various lure weights and fighting styles.
Look for
Consider your primary fishing style – fast action for quick hooksets with small lures, medium-fast for versatility with different baits and larger trout
Avoid
Avoid rods claiming 'ultra-fast' action for beginners – they're unforgiving and can result in pulled hooks or broken lines
2. Power Rating Reality
Power determines the rod's lifting strength and backbone, not its casting ability. Ultra-light power handles 2-6lb line perfectly but struggles with fish over 3-4 pounds. Light power offers more versatility while maintaining trout fishing feel.
Look for
Match power to your target trout size and typical fishing conditions – ultra-light for small stream natives, light for general trout fishing, medium-light for larger waters
Avoid
Beware of rods claiming to handle huge line weight ranges – they usually perform poorly at both extremes
3. Construction Quality Indicators
Guide quality, handle construction, and blank materials directly affect long-term performance and fishing enjoyment. Poor guides create friction and line wear, while cheap handles become uncomfortable during extended use.
Look for
Stainless steel guides with ceramic or aluminum oxide inserts, quality cork handles that aren't painted or composite, and smooth reel seat operation
Avoid
Chromed guides that show wear quickly, foam handles on quality rods (usually cost-cutting), and reel seats with plastic threads

Avoid These Common Mistakes
1. Choosing Based on Fish Stories
• Why problematic: Buying a heavy-power rod because someone caught a 10-pound trout ignores the reality that most trout fishing involves 12-16 inch fish where ultra-light gear provides more enjoyment
• Better approach: Select power rating based on your typical catch size, not occasional trophy potential
2. Assuming Longer is Always Better
• Why problematic: Longer rods can be cumbersome in brushy streams and don't provide significant casting advantage in typical trout fishing scenarios, while shorter rods offer better control and accuracy
• Better approach: Choose length based on your fishing environment – 6-7 feet for most trout applications, shorter for tight streams
3. Ignoring Handle Comfort
• Why problematic: An uncomfortable handle becomes increasingly bothersome during long fishing sessions and can affect your casting accuracy and fish-fighting effectiveness
• Better approach: Hold rods in person when possible, considering your hand size and preferred grip style

Pro Tips for Success
1. Before You Buy
If possible, handle rods in person to assess weight, balance, and grip comfort. Many online descriptions don't convey the actual feel of the rod during use.
2. First Fishing Trip
Test the rod's sensitivity by dragging small lures along the bottom – you should feel texture changes and contact with structure clearly through the rod blank.
3. Long-term Care
Rinse guides and reel seat after each use, especially in saltwater. Store rods hanging or in cases to prevent warping, and check guide inserts regularly for cracks.
4. When to Upgrade
Consider upgrading when you consistently miss subtle bites, experience fatigue during normal fishing sessions, or your current rod limits your casting accuracy or distance.
